Parameter: User Part Autogeneration
Path: Configuration Manager > Circuits > Edit Circuits > Edit > ATM > Service
Attributes > Add
and
Configuration Manager > Circuits > Edit Circuits > Edit > ATM > Service
Attributes
Default: Enable
Options: Enable
|
Disable
Function: Enables or disables autogeneration of the ATM address user part. Depending on
the settings in the ATM Interface Attributes window, the ATM address user part
is either the hardware MAC address or a MAC address override value.
Instructions: Accept the default, Enable, if you want the router to automatically generate the
ATM address user part for the SVC service record.
MIB Object ID: 1.3.6.1.4.1.18.3.4.23.1.2.1.11
Parameter: ATM Addr User Part
Path: Configuration Manager > Circuits > Edit Circuits > Edit > ATM > Service
Attributes > Add
and
Configuration Manager > Circuits > Edit Circuits > Edit > ATM > Service
Attributes
Default: None
Options: 00000000000000 to FEFFFFFFFFFFFF
Function: The router allows you to autogenerate this parameter (see the User Part
Autogeneration parameter on A-16
). Depending on the settings in the ATM
Interface Attributes window, this parameter autogenerates this address using
either:
The 6-byte hardware MAC address of the ATM interface
A MAC address override value that you specify
In both cases, autogeneration creates a unique selector byte for each service
record on the interface.
Instructions: Accept the default for autogeneration, or enter a value in the range specified.
MIB Object ID: 1.3.6.1.4.1.18.3.4.23.1.2.1.9
